Each state has its very own child support system, and the laws and enforcement bordering youngster assistance differ from one state to the next. In the majority of states, failing to make payments can have severe effects for the delinquent moms and dad. A youngster assistance order is a legal order released by the court obligating one parent to give financial backing for the pair's children, commonly to the custodial moms and dad. The support order defines the terms of that support, the month-to-month payment amount, how it is to be paid, when it is due, and how much time repayment will certainly be called for. When parents divorce, this duty commonly translates into one parent (usually the noncustodial moms and dad) having to pay child support to the other. If your ex owes a huge amount of back child support, the federal government can obstruct their tax refund or confiscate government advantages (such as Social Protection settlements) to cover the financial debt.

State Division can reject the issuance of a new key or revoke an existing one, limiting global traveling. Liens might also be put on residential or commercial property, such as a home or auto, which stops the sale or refinancing of that property up until the child assistance financial debt is settled. When a parent falls short to pay court-ordered youngster assistance, they deal with a vast selection of serious lawful and monetary repercussions. Courts and youngster assistance firms have various devices to implement these orders and force repayment. A youngster support order is a legally binding court record establishing a parent's economic responsibility to their kid.

While attending Emory Law School, Samuel Emas dedicated his time outside of the class to focus on every aspect of criminal law. While learning about prosecution, he spent time at the Georgia Attorney General's Office handling death penalty cases and researching cases up on appeal before the Georgia Supreme Court. He also spent time in the Dekalb Solicitor's Office handling the prosecution of misdemeanors including DUIs and Domestic Violence cases. On the defense side, Mr. Emas spent time at both the trial and appellate level--he worked with the Dawson County Public Defender's Office handling serious felony and DUI cases as well as the Georgia Public Defender's Office drafting appellate briefs on serious felony cases before the Georgia Court of Appeals. He also spent one summer with a Federal Judge at the Eleventh Circuit Court of Appeals researching and assisting on opinions concerning a wide range of civil and criminal matters.
